Trippel kryptering refererer til kryptering av data eller informasjon ved hjelp av tre forskjellige krypteringsoperasjoner eller algoritmer, hver med en annen krypteringsnøkkel. Dette sikkerhetstiltaket innebærer å kryptere de originale dataene, kjent som ren tekst, to ganger med to forskjellige nøkler for å produsere et mellomkryptert resultat, kjent som chiffertekst 1, og deretter kryptere chifferteksten 1 en gang til med en tredje nøkkel for å generere den endelige chifferteksten 2.
Prosessen med trippelkryptering kan representeres som:
Ren tekst => Krypteringsnøkkel 1 => Chiffertekst 1 => Krypteringsnøkkel 2 => Chiffertekst 2
For å dekryptere dataene og hente den originale klarteksten, er det nødvendig å følge den omvendte prosessen, bruke de tre krypteringsnøklene i omvendt rekkefølge:
Chiffertekst 2 => Dekrypteringsnøkkel 3 => Chiffertekst 1 => Dekrypteringsnøkkel 2 => Rentekst
Fordeler med trippelkryptering
1. Forbedret sikkerhet :Ved å bruke tre lag med kryptering, gir trippel kryptering et betydelig høyere sikkerhetsnivå sammenlignet med å bruke en enkelt krypteringsalgoritme. Selv om en angriper klarer å kompromittere en av krypteringsnøklene, gir de resterende to lagene med kryptering betydelig beskyttelse til dataene.
2. Økt beregningskompleksitet :Å bryte et trippelkrypteringsskjema er beregningsmessig mer komplekst og tidkrevende enn å dekryptere en enkeltkryptert melding. Dette gjør brute-force-angrep, som involverer å prøve alle mulige kombinasjoner av nøkler, mye mer utfordrende og avskrekkende for potensielle angripere.
3. Robust mot kryptoanalytiske angrep :Trippelkryptering gir bedre motstand mot ulike kryptoanalytiske teknikker. Selv om en angriper oppdager visse sårbarheter eller svakheter i en spesifikk krypteringsalgoritme, gir de flere lagene med kryptering redundans, noe som gjør det vanskeligere å utnytte disse sårbarhetene på en vellykket måte.
Applikasjoner for trippel kryptering
Trippelkryptering brukes ofte i scenarier der sensitiv informasjon krever sterk beskyttelse og hvor økt sikkerhet er avgjørende, for eksempel:
1. Blokkjede og kryptovalutaer :I området blokkjede- og kryptovalutatransaksjoner brukes trippel kryptering for å sikre kryptering av private nøkler og sensitive data som er lagret på blokkjeden.
2. Finansiell industri :Trippel kryptering brukes av finansinstitusjoner, inkludert banker og betalingsbehandlere, for å beskytte sensitive kundedata, som kredittkortnumre, kontodetaljer og økonomiske transaksjoner.
3. Militær og statlig kommunikasjon :Trippelkryptering finner applikasjoner i sikre kommunikasjonssystemer som brukes av militære og offentlige etater for å overføre sensitiv informasjon, klassifiserte dokumenter og etterretningsdata.
4. Helsetjenester og medisinske journaler :I helsesektoren brukes trippel kryptering for å beskytte sensitiv pasientinformasjon, medisinske journaler og elektroniske helsedata i samsvar med personvernforskrifter.
Totalt sett gir trippelkryptering et ekstra lag med sikkerhet i forhold til enkeltkrypteringsmetoder og implementeres ofte i situasjoner der beskyttelse av svært konfidensielle og sensitive data er av største betydning.